    I can't see how it would. As far as I know, the only time a physical flaw does anything except detract from the value of a book is when it was present in ALL copies of a given edition, and only that edition, as it becomes a method of identification.

    Beyond that, it's a second printing and, unless you're dealing with The Gunslinger, it's 1st/1st or bust with King =/
